BUDMA 2026

February 3 @ 8:00 am - February 6 @ 5:00 pm

zł50
BUDMA 2026 International Construction and Architecture Fair logo representing the leading building and architecture trade fair in Poland

Overview

BUDMA 2026 which operates as an international construction exhibition and architectural trade event takes place in Poznań Poland. The exhibition serves as a commercial industry platform which showcases building materials together with construction technologies and architectural systems.

Focus

The exhibition displays construction materials and building technologies along with prefabrication systems and architectural products and digital construction tools. The design process establishes its boundaries through the production methods used in commercial and industrial sectors instead of through theoretical discussions.

Program

The program features exhibitor booths together with product demonstrations and industry conferences and business meetings and technology showcases. The event space contains multiple halls where manufacturers and suppliers display their materials and tools and building systems which operate alongside technical talks and forums.

Audience

The event targets construction companies together with architects and engineers and developers and manufacturers and distributors and industry professionals.

Event Details

Dates Venue Event Type Access
3 February — 6 February 2026 Poznań International Fair, Poznań, Poland Construction and architecture trade fair Professional and public

Fees

Category Fee (PLN) Approx USD
Professional single-day ticket 50 13
Professional late ticket 30 8
Professional multi-day ticket 120 31
Public single-day ticket 99 26
Public late ticket 39 10
Public multi-day ticket 170 44

✦ ArchUp Editorial Insight

BUDMA 2026 operates as a major trade exhibition which showcases building systems and construction materials and engineering solutions. The event selects technologies that have achieved market readiness and industrial production status as its primary focus for architectural study instead of exploring design concepts and spatial environments. The program structure shows current construction processes and material development patterns but it mainly supports supplier innovation and business transactions instead of assessing architectural methods and design authorship and the social effects of new building technologies.

Closing Note

BUDMA functions primarily as a commercial construction marketplace rather than a design-focused cultural event. The event maintains its significance through business networking in the local area and product distribution activities while it conducts minimal architectural research and experimental work.
